Listed by K&D Properties AshgroveEnjoying an elevated position on a wide frontage block, 35 Station Avenue offers a wonderful sense of space and flexibility. An open outlook across the road enhances its relaxed atmosphere, while thoughtful modern updates complement this post-war home's traditional character. With generous indoor and outdoor living areas, extensive utility space beneath, and an easy flow throughout, this is a place where everyday life feels a little calmer, combining peaceful surroundings with the comfort and practicality that families appreciate.
Beautiful polished timber floors, crisp white interiors and an abundance of natural light give this home an airy, open feel throughout. At its heart, the spacious kitchen connects effortlessly with the living and dining areas, creating a central gathering space where family life unfolds naturally. Generous bench space, excellent storage and a large island make everyday living as easy as entertaining. Multiple outdoor living areas extend this home's appeal, from a quiet morning coffee on the front verandah to long afternoons spent with family and friends on the covered entertaining deck to the rear.
The upper level of this home is dedicated entirely to comfortable residential living, offering well-proportioned bedrooms, light-filled interiors and a sense of privacy throughout. Downstairs, a substantial enclosed area provides exceptional flexibility for active families, hobbyists or those needing extra storage and workspace. Complemented by a second shower and toilet, this generous ground level is well suited to secure garaging, a workshop, or a home-based business, and the property includes an unapproved structure, providing even more additional space for a variety of practical uses.

Situated within the well-connected suburb of Northgate, this home offers the perfect balance of suburban tranquillity and city accessibility. Nearby Nundah Village offers a vibrant mix of dining, retail and community amenities, while Northgate Train Station, major arterial roads and the Airport Link Tunnel are all within easy reach. Combining everyday convenience with a relaxed, leafy suburban atmosphere, it's easy to see why Northgate continues to be one of Brisbane's most sought-after family neighbourhoods.
